There are games on the MLB schedule, and then there are Yankees vs Red Sox games. Every time these two AL East heavyweights share a field, the stakes feel different — for the fans, for the standings, and yes, for the betting markets too. That emotional weight is exactly why smart bettors need to slow down and let the data do the talking.

This is not a matchup you approach on vibes. The Bronx Bombers and the Red Sox have decades of history, but history alone doesn’t cash tickets. What moves the needle are the numbers sitting behind tonight’s starting pitchers, the recent run-scoring trends for both offenses, and how each bullpen has been performing over the last two weeks — not the last two decades.

When evaluating a game like this, El Apostador looks at a few key layers. First, starting pitching matchup quality: who is taking the ball tonight, what does their recent ERA and WHIP look like, and how have they fared specifically against this opposing lineup? A pitcher with a sparkling season ERA can still carry hidden vulnerability — for example, a dramatically worse splits against left-handed bats, or a tendency to unravel after the third time through the order.

Second, offensive context matters enormously in this rivalry. Fenway Park and Yankee Stadium are two of the most distinct environments in baseball. The short porch in right at Yankee Stadium inflates left-handed power numbers. Fenway’s Green Monster does something similar for right-handed pull hitters. Knowing where tonight’s game is played shapes whether the over or under carries more logical weight before a single pitch is thrown.

Third, we look at bullpen availability and recent workload. A team coming off a high-leverage series where their top relievers threw 30-plus pitches two nights in a row is a very different proposition than a club with a fresh ‘pen ready to slam the door in the seventh, eighth, and ninth.

The honest truth? Without a locked-in line in front of us, we don’t pin a hard number on the lean. That’s the Beisbol Love way — we give you the framework so that when you see the live odds, you know what you’re actually evaluating. A line that opened Yankees -140 and has been bet down to -115 tells you something. So does a total that the market has pushed two runs higher since open. Context is everything.

Watch the starting pitcher announcements, check the late injury report, and see where the public money is pointing. Then decide whether the market has overcorrected — and whether there’s a seam worth squeezing.
